A French white marble sculpture of a naked young lady
By Benoît Rougelet, Paris, Dated 1887
Seated on a cushioned stool teasing her cat with a ball of wool, on a circular spreading base, signed to the front Rougelet, Paris, 1887
30 in. (76 cm.) high

Lot Essay

Born in Tournus in 1834, Benoît Rougelet (d.1894) studied under Duret and exhibited at the Paris Salon from 1876 onwards, as well as at the 1889 and 1892 Expositions Universelles where he was awarded a medal. He produced numerous busts and medallions portraying historical and contemporary French celebrities. He also sculpted classical figures and groups such as Cupidon (Le Mans Museum), Faune et Faunesse and Greuze (Tournus Museum). The city of Paris commissioned several portraits for the Hôtel de Ville from him. Boudet had a retail outlet in de Boulevard des Capucines, Paris.
